Fix TimeCommand
Signed-off-by: yoyosource <yoyosource@nidido.de>
Dieser Commit ist enthalten in:
Ursprung
5932317f77
Commit
a6775ecff5
@ -47,6 +47,15 @@ public class TimeCommand extends SWCommand {
|
|||||||
BauSystem.MESSAGE.sendPrefixless("OTHER_TIME_HELP_1", p);
|
BauSystem.MESSAGE.sendPrefixless("OTHER_TIME_HELP_1", p);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@Register
|
||||||
|
public void genericCommand(Player p, Time time) {
|
||||||
|
if (!Permission.hasPermission(p, Permission.WORLD)) {
|
||||||
|
BauSystem.MESSAGE.send("OTHER_TIME_NO_PERM", p);
|
||||||
|
return;
|
||||||
|
}
|
||||||
|
Bukkit.getWorlds().get(0).setTime(time.getValue());
|
||||||
|
}
|
||||||
|
|
||||||
@Register
|
@Register
|
||||||
public void genericCommand(Player p, int time) {
|
public void genericCommand(Player p, int time) {
|
||||||
if (!Permission.hasPermission(p, Permission.WORLD)) {
|
if (!Permission.hasPermission(p, Permission.WORLD)) {
|
||||||
@ -60,17 +69,8 @@ public class TimeCommand extends SWCommand {
|
|||||||
Bukkit.getWorlds().get(0).setTime(time);
|
Bukkit.getWorlds().get(0).setTime(time);
|
||||||
}
|
}
|
||||||
|
|
||||||
@Register
|
|
||||||
public void genericCommand(Player p, Time time) {
|
|
||||||
if (!Permission.hasPermission(p, Permission.WORLD)) {
|
|
||||||
BauSystem.MESSAGE.send("OTHER_TIME_NO_PERM", p);
|
|
||||||
return;
|
|
||||||
}
|
|
||||||
Bukkit.getWorlds().get(0).setTime(time.getValue());
|
|
||||||
}
|
|
||||||
|
|
||||||
@ClassMapper(value = int.class, local = true)
|
@ClassMapper(value = int.class, local = true)
|
||||||
public TypeMapper<Integer> doubleTypeMapper() {
|
public TypeMapper<Integer> intTypeMapper() {
|
||||||
return SWCommandUtils.createMapper(s -> {
|
return SWCommandUtils.createMapper(s -> {
|
||||||
try {
|
try {
|
||||||
return Integer.parseInt(s);
|
return Integer.parseInt(s);
|
||||||
@ -80,7 +80,6 @@ public class TimeCommand extends SWCommand {
|
|||||||
}, s -> tabCompletions);
|
}, s -> tabCompletions);
|
||||||
}
|
}
|
||||||
|
|
||||||
@SuppressWarnings("unused")
|
|
||||||
public enum Time {
|
public enum Time {
|
||||||
NIGHT(18000),
|
NIGHT(18000),
|
||||||
DAY(6000),
|
DAY(6000),
|
||||||
|
In neuem Issue referenzieren
Einen Benutzer sperren